A compromised executive email account can become an operational breach before the help desk ticket is even opened. From that foothold, an attacker may reset passwords, approve fraudulent payments, access cloud data, impersonate leaders, or establish persistence across connected systems. Compromised account recovery services are built for this moment: to regain control quickly, contain the adversary, and restore business operations without treating a serious intrusion as a routine password reset.

For organizations with material digital risk, recovery is not simply about getting a user back into an inbox. It is a mission to determine what the attacker accessed, remove every path back in, protect affected assets, and establish defensible control over the environment. Speed matters, but unstructured speed can preserve the attacker's advantage.

What Account Recovery Must Accomplish

A locked or hijacked account is often the visible symptom of a broader incident. Attackers target identity because identity grants access to the applications, data, systems, and decisions that keep an organization moving. A single compromised identity can be used to bypass perimeter controls, manipulate trusted workflows, and move laterally without triggering alarms designed to detect unfamiliar devices or malicious files.

Effective recovery therefore has two objectives that must happen together. The first is operational: restore legitimate access to the people and functions that need it. The second is defensive: prove that the attacker no longer has a viable route back into the account or its connected environment.

That distinction separates a recovery operation from a basic credential reset. If a threat actor has enrolled an unauthorized authentication method, created mailbox forwarding rules, stolen session tokens, registered a device, or gained privileged access through a connected application, changing a password alone may not end the incident. The business may believe the account is recovered while the adversary remains inside the perimeter.

The First Hours Set the Defensive Position

When a critical account is compromised, teams face a difficult trade-off. Immediate broad shutdown can interrupt revenue-generating operations and create confusion across the enterprise. Waiting for perfect certainty gives an attacker more time to extract data, alter records, or escalate privileges. The right response is decisive containment based on the account's role, its permissions, and evidence of active adversary behavior.

A disciplined response begins by establishing command. Security, IT, legal, executive leadership, and affected business owners need a clear view of who can approve containment actions and how operational decisions will be communicated. During an active incident, ambiguity is a security gap.

The technical work then focuses on preserving evidence while limiting access. This can include revoking active sessions and tokens, disabling risky authentication paths, resetting credentials under controlled conditions, isolating affected endpoints, and restricting privileged access until it is verified. Where the compromised identity supports a critical workflow, temporary access may need to be restored through a tightly monitored, least-privilege alternative rather than reopening the original account immediately.

The investigation should answer direct questions: How was the account compromised? What applications, mailboxes, files, systems, and identities did it touch? Did the attacker alter permissions or establish persistence? Was sensitive data accessed or exported? Did the activity begin with phishing, a vulnerable endpoint, password reuse, an insider action, or a flaw in identity governance?

These answers define the recovery scope. A finance leader's mailbox compromise requires scrutiny of payment instructions and delegation rules. A cloud administrator compromise may require a broader examination of identity providers, privileged roles, audit trails, service accounts, and infrastructure changes. Recovery should expand when evidence warrants it, not because a checklist says every incident is identical.

How Compromised Account Recovery Services Work

Enterprise-grade compromised account recovery services bring incident response discipline to an identity-centered breach. The work is not limited to a single platform or account type. It coordinates the identity layer, endpoints, cloud services, business applications, and the people responsible for operating them.

A capable recovery engagement typically moves through five connected actions:

  • Contain the active threat. Remove or suspend risky access, revoke sessions, disable unauthorized authentication methods, and prevent the compromised account from being used as a launch point for further intrusion.
  • Validate the identity environment. Review sign-in activity, privilege changes, device registrations, forwarding rules, OAuth grants, recovery settings, and other mechanisms attackers use to retain access.
  • Scope the impact. Trace the account's access to sensitive data, administrative functions, shared systems, and high-value workflows. This creates a fact-based view of exposure rather than relying on assumptions.
  • Restore secure access. Rebuild legitimate account access with stronger authentication, verified devices, appropriate permissions, and monitored return-to-service procedures.
  • Harden against recurrence. Correct the control failures that made the compromise possible, including excessive privilege, weak conditional access, poor account lifecycle controls, incomplete logging, or unprotected service identities.

The order matters. Restoring access before containment can hand the attacker a fresh opportunity to follow legitimate user activity. Containment without a practical recovery path can freeze a business function longer than necessary. Strong teams manage both pressures at once.

Recovery Is an Identity and Business Continuity Problem

Security leaders are often measured on whether an account was remediated. Business leaders are measured on whether the organization can continue to operate. A recovery plan that ignores either measure will fail under pressure.

Consider a compromised account used to administer a manufacturing platform, manage customer communications, approve invoices, or access protected intellectual property. The technical path may be clear: disable the account, investigate it, and rebuild it. But the operational consequences may include delayed production, missed customer commitments, payment disruption, or loss of executive visibility. The response must account for the business process behind the identity.

This is why high-value accounts should be identified before an incident. Organizations need to know which identities can alter financial workflows, manage cloud infrastructure, access regulated data, reset other users' credentials, or interrupt operations. They also need an emergency method for assigning temporary, audited access when the primary identity cannot be trusted.

Zero Trust principles provide the right foundation. No account, device, session, or application connection should be assumed safe simply because it originates inside a corporate environment. Access should be continuously evaluated against identity strength, device health, behavior, location, sensitivity of the resource, and the user's required level of privilege. This reduces the blast radius when credentials inevitably fail.

Questions to Ask Before You Need Help

A recovery partner should be able to operate calmly in a high-stakes environment, but preparation determines how quickly that partner can act. Leaders should test whether their organization can answer a few hard questions without searching for documentation during an emergency.

Who can authorize disabling a business-critical account after hours? Where are identity logs, endpoint telemetry, and cloud audit records retained? Which privileged accounts are protected by phishing-resistant authentication? Can the team revoke sessions and remove unauthorized devices centrally? Is there a verified inventory of connected applications, service accounts, and delegated permissions? Can legal, communications, and operations leaders be engaged quickly if customer data or financial activity is involved?

If the answer to several of these questions is unclear, the recovery challenge is larger than a single account. That is not a reason to wait. It is a reason to build the playbooks, access controls, escalation authority, and visibility required to defend the digital frontier.

Recovery Should Leave the Environment Stronger

The best recovery operations do more than return an employee or executive to a working account. They turn evidence from the incident into measurable defensive improvements. That may mean separating administrative accounts from daily-use accounts, limiting legacy authentication, enforcing stronger device compliance, reducing standing privilege, or improving alerts for impossible travel, unusual consent grants, and high-risk mailbox changes.

There are trade-offs. More rigorous access controls can add friction for users, especially during travel, vendor collaboration, or urgent field operations. Yet convenience without verified trust creates a hidden cost that surfaces during an intrusion. The goal is not maximum restriction. It is precise control: the right access, for the right identity, on the right device, for the right business purpose.
